Philippines 1969 piso
Jump to navigation
Jump to search
This piso was struck for the centennial of Emilio Aguinaldo. It was hoarded and is common today. The currency was reformed in 1967 and all the World War era coinage struck in the USA was demonetized. We don't know where this was struck but by the mid-1970's production was carried out in the Philippines.
Recorded mintage: 100,000.
Specification: 26.45 g, 0.900 fine silver.
Catalog reference: KM 195.
